Arizona State’s Hubert Kós Breaks NCAA Record in 200 Backstroke at Pac-12 Swimming Championships | Pac-12 Networks
Arizona State’s Hubert Kós broke the NCAA record in 200 backstroke with a 1:35.69 time at 2024 Pac-12 Men’s Swimming Championships at the Weyerhaeuser King County Aquatic Center in Federal Way, Wash. on March 9, 2024. Olympian Ryan Murphy previously held the record.
